* Btrfs-progs: bugfix for scrubbing single devicesArne Jansen2013-01-18
| | | | | | | | | | Scrub can be invoked to scrub only a single device of a (mounted) filesystem. The code determines whether the given path is a mountpoint of a filesystem by issueing a btrfs-specific ioctl to it. Only in case of EINVAL it assumed it may be a device, all other errnos just caused it fail, but some devices (correctly) return ENOTTY. This patch adds this to the error check. * btrfs-progs: Fix getopt on arm platformsLluis Batlle i Rossell2013-01-17
| | | | | | | There, 'char' is unsigned, so once assigned '-1' from getopt, it gets the value 255. Then, it compared to '-1' gives false. Signed-off-by: Lluis Batlle i Rossell <viric@viric.name>
* Btrfs-progs: Fix compiler warnings on PPC64Wade Cline2013-01-17
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The kernel uses unsigned long long for u64, but PPC64 uses unsigned long by default. This results in compilation warnings such as: print-tree.c:333: warning: format '%llu' expects type 'long long unsigned int', but argument 4 has type 'u64' To fix this, the macro __KERNEL__ needs to be defined before including the file <asm/types.h>. This can be done by defining the macro in "kerncompat.h" and making it the first included file in the relevant header files; this fixes the compiler warnings on PPC64. * scrub_fs_info( ) file handle leakingGoffredo Baroncelli2012-07-03
| | | | | | | | | The function scrub_fs_info( ) closes and reopen a file handle passed as argument, when a caller uses the file handle even after the call. The function scrub_fs_info( ) is updated to remove the file handle argument, and instead uses a private own file handle. The callers are updated to not pass the argument.
